Kote Kanora Population - Pithoragarh, Uttarakhand

Kote Kanora is a small village located in Gangolihat Tehsil of Pithoragarh district, Uttarakhand with total 37 families residing. The Kote Kanora village has population of 156 of which 68 are males while 88 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kote Kanora village population of children with age 0-6 is 17 which makes up 10.90 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kote Kanora village is 1294 which is higher than Uttarakhand state average of 963. Child Sex Ratio for the Kote Kanora as per census is 700, lower than Uttarakhand average of 890.

Kote Kanora village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ttarakh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Kote Kanora village was 67.63 % compared to 78.82 % of Uttarakhand. In Kote Kanora Male literacy stands at 86.21 % while female literacy rate was 54.32 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Kote Kanora village of Pithoragarh district.

Work Profile

In Kote Kanora village out of total population, 69 were engaged in work activities. 98.55 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.45 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 69 workers engaged in Main Work, 65 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
